Image of Best Meatballs Ever
Prep Time:20 mins
Cook Time:30 mins
Total Time:50 mins
Servings: 6

Ingredients

  • 500 grams Ground beef
  • 250 grams Ground pork
  • 100 grams Breadcrumbs
  • 60 milliliters Milk
  • 50 grams Parmesan cheese, grated
  • 3 cloves Garlic, minced
  • 1 large Egg
  • 2 tablespoons Fresh parsley, chopped
  • 1.5 teaspoons Salt
  • 0.5 teaspoons Black pepper
  • 1 teaspoon Dried oregano
  • 2 tablespoons Olive oil
  • 500 milliliters Marinara sauce

Directions

Step 1

In a small bowl, combine the breadcrumbs and milk. Stir and let sit for 5 minutes until the breadcrumbs absorb the liquid and become soft.

Step 2

In a large mixing bowl, combine the ground beef, ground pork, soaked breadcrumbs, Parmesan cheese, garlic, egg, parsley, salt, black pepper, and oregano. Mix gently with your hands until just combined. Do not overmix.

Step 3

Using your hands or a small scoop, roll the mixture into evenly sized meatballs, about 1.5 inches in diameter. You should end up with about 20-24 meatballs.

Step 4

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add the meatballs in batches, making sure not to overcrowd the pan. Sear the meatballs for about 2-3 minutes on each side until browned but not fully cooked. Repeat with the remaining meatballs.

Step 5

Once all meatballs are seared, transfer them to a pot or deep skillet. Add the marinara sauce and gently stir to coat the meatballs.

Step 6

Simmer the meatballs in the marinara sauce over low heat for 20-25 minutes, or until they are fully cooked through and tender. Stir occasionally to prevent sticking.

Step 7

Serve the meatballs hot with pasta, on a sub roll, or as an appetizer. Garnish with additional Parmesan cheese and parsley, if desired.
